Validate Credentials: Licenses, Policies, and Feedback

How can property owners guarantee they select a competent deck builder? One of the most dependable methods is to carefully check records, including legal permits, insurance, and reviews. A reliable deck builder should possess the required legal credentials required by local regulations, which indicates compliance with industry standards. Property owners should also verify that the builder has insurance to protect against potential accidents or damages during the construction process.

Additionally, examining customer reviews can deliver valuable insights into the contractor's craftsmanship and trustworthiness. Platforms such as Google, Yelp, or dedicated building evaluation platforms provide a abundance of details from previous clients. Homeowners may also think about requesting references and portfolios of previous work to further assess the builder's expertise. By taking these steps, homeowners can significantly minimize the risk of hiring an inexperienced builder, ultimately ensuring a successful deck-building experience.

Important Queries to Discuss With Your Deck Professional?

When choosing a deck builder, occupants should reflect on critical matters that can showcase the builder's expertise and approach. To begin, they should inquire about the professional's experience and past work. This assists in evaluate their proficiency and aesthetic. Homeowners should further inquire into the materials they favor, as this impacts durability and aesthetics.

Additionally, it is critical to go over the timeframe for project completion. Understanding how long the project will require can help homeowners organize accordingly. Asking about insurance and licensing is necessary, as it shields both parties in case of accidents or issues.

Additionally, homeowners should inquire regarding warranties offered on both materials and workmanship, guaranteeing long-term satisfaction. Finally, exploring the builder's communication style can provide insight into the collaborative process. These inquiries collectively help property owners identify a deck contractor who aligns with their goals and expectations.

Learning About Quote Constituents

Comprehending the parts of a deck builder's quote is important for making informed decisions, as it allows homeowners to compare services effectively. A typical quote covers materials, labor costs, project timeline, and any extra services. Homeowners should check the type and quality of materials specified, as these can greatly impact both aesthetics and durability. Labor costs detailed information may differ based on the builder's experience and the design's complexity. The project timeline is vital for setting expectations about completion. Additionally, quotes may come with warranties or guarantees, which provide insight into the builder's commitment to quality. By considering these factors, homeowners can better determine which builder suits their vision and budget.

Important Points to Include in Your Contract

A detailed contract is important for any deck building project, ensuring that both parties have defined expectations. Key elements to add in the contract comprise a detailed project description, specifying materials and design. This clarity helps avoid misunderstandings regarding the final product.

In addition, the timeline for project completion should be clearly outlined, featuring specific milestones. Payment terms are another key component, detailing the total cost, deposit requirements, and payment schedule.

Warranties on elements and workmanship must be included too to protect the homeowner’s investment. It is imperative to specify any necessary permits and inspections, ensuring conformity with local regulations.

To conclude, a clause addressing changes or unforeseen circumstances can guard against potential issues, permitting a trouble-free resolution process. By integrating these elements, residents can substantially reduce risks and strengthen communication across the deck building experience.

Which Components Work Ideal for My Climate and Deck Purpose?

The superior options for a location rely upon strength and maintenance requirements. In damp climates, PVC or composite decking operates effectively, while timber suit drier zones. Consider use frequency; busy zones benefit from resilient, weather-resistant choices.

How Much Duration Does Deck Building Require?

Assembling a deck ordinarily involves one to three weeks, determined by factors such as structural complexity, material option, and weather conditions. Deliberate preparation and communication with the builder can help accelerate the project schedule.

May I Add Ambient Light or Landscape Features Into My Deck Structure Configuration?

Yes, adding landscape elements and lighting fixtures to deck design is feasible. Strategic incorporation boosts appearance and practical use, producing an inviting atmosphere. Thorough planning assures that both components work well with the deck while following safety codes and design requirements.

What Attention Will My New Deck Need Following Installation?

Once placement is complete, your new deck requires consistent cleaning, annual sealing or staining, and regular damage inspections. Regular upkeep ensures long-term durability, reducing problems such as rot and warping while preserving the deck's visual appeal and safety.

Are guarantees provided on the materials or workmanship?

Many deck contractors offer warranties on both components and labor, typically spanning from one to ten years. Homeowners should ask about particular terms and conditions to ensure thorough coverage for their new deck.
